Default My Stepmania feature Christmas List

note: I have no idea if any of these features are possible.

1. 10-key mode; 9 key mode; 8 key mode; a 5 key mode that isn't Pump. Basically you could go as low as 3 and as high as 10 and it would all be in the same "mode".

3. Changing between modes at the song select screen. I hate having to go to "game mode" to change between kb7 and 4-key. It would be ... so amazing if I could just select "mode" like I do "difficulty."

3. The ability to drag and drop, as well as copy and paste, entire sections of columns in the editor.

4. The ability to copy/paste sections of columns across a Stepmania window, in case I want to open two editors to transfer one pattern to another file.

5. Finger-specific designation in your setups, so that the noteskin knows what's a thumb and what's a finger and updates the notechart accordingly. Say I want to have an 8-key notechart with Q+W+E+V+B+I+O+P -- two thumbs, but atm there isn't a notechart to support that.

6. Saving setups and switching between them at the song select screen. Right now I alternate between 1-hand (left hand, Q+W+E+V), 1-hand (right hand, V+I+O+P), solo (1+2+3+8+9+0), and kb7 (1+2+3+space+8+9+0). It's a bitch. I need two Stepmanias to do it.

7. Isolation mode. This would allow you to chop off entire columns of a song and just play those columns. So, say, I want to do just the left hand part of a solo chart -- I chop off the last 3 columns.

8. Chordstream mode. This would just take a 4-key chart (or a 5-key chart), shift all of it to the right hand (B+I+O+P), and mirror it for the left hand (Q+W+E+V). If you want to play 10-key, you could do this with pump charts/Beatmania charts.

9. Smart autogen, where notes are shifted around to fill empty spaces and extraneous jack notes are removed.

10. Smart practice. So, say there's a part of a song I want to practice for 2 minutes on repeat and be graded on it. I go into the editor, select that part, pick "practice" and then select for how long / how many repetitions.
